    How to calculate the quantity of wiring terminals in a distribution box

    To calculate box fill, follow these steps: Determine Box Size: Identify the volume of the electrical box, which is usually specified by the manufacturer. Count Conductors: Include all conductors entering and leaving the box. This includes hot, neutral, and ground wires. Summary: The National Electrical Code explains the Maximum Number of Wires that can be installed into a box, otherwise known as Box Fill. Accurate box fill calculations are essential for ensuring compliance with electrical codes and for preventing overheating or fire hazards. Box. Wires in the junction box depend on the box size, wire gauge, and code rules. For example, a 4×4 inch box often holds up to 10 wires if you use 14-gauge conductors.     Small Form-factor Pluggable (SFP) is a compact, hot-pluggable network interface module format used for both telecommunication and data communications applications. An SFP interface on networking hardware is a modular slot for a media-specific transceiver, such as for a fiber-optic cable or a copper cable.
